Coastal Comfort Veterinary Care was founded with a simple but meaningful mission: to provide families with the opportunity to say goodbye to their beloved companions in a familiar, loving environment. Rather than experiencing the stress of traveling to a veterinary clinic, pets can remain where they feel safest—surrounded by the people, sights, sounds, and comforts they know best.
An in-home setting often allows dogs and cats to remain more relaxed, creating a calmer, more peaceful experience for both pets and their families.
